Job Purpose
Oversee the sales administration of the Broadcast Entertainment Group. Role includes providing support for all Pricing & Planning elements including deal approval, stewardship and pricing. Manage aspects of inventory through strong working relationships with sales, inventory, finance and traffic to ensure maximum usage and placement of ad time.

Duties and Responsibilities
• Strategically maximize revenue through inventory usage
• Participate in the creation and maintenance of accurate rate cards
• Assist in reviewing and approving plans & pricing
• Create mix and stewardship guidelines
• Monitor stewardship by maintaining deal delivery and maximizing revenue
• Generate, track and distribute assigned sales reports
• Directly oversee the Planning Analyst and regional Sales Planners
• Coordinate with Account Service Representatives and Sales Planners to enforce all Sales Administration deadlines, policies and procedures as directed by the Director of Planning
• Work with Director to improve best practices and business process
• Contribute to the training and development of Sales Planners
• Support Planning SVPs/Director with various projects and assignments, upon business needs
